These cars are developed for job and leisure, providing seating for two to 6 people and typically including features like roll cages, storage compartments, and more powerful engines. UTVs are commonly made use of in farming settings, construction sites, and for entertainment activities that need more freight and passenger capacity., on the other hand, stands for All-Terrain Vehicle.



ATVs are nimble, light-weight, and can quickly browse tight trails and rough terrains, making them excellent for fast, fun trips via difficult landscapes. The main distinction in between ATVs and UTVs depends on their planned use. ATVs are usually made use of for solo adventures or with a solitary passenger, making them ideal for activities like trail riding, searching, or racing.




UTVs, in contrast, come with a guiding, pedals, and bench or pail seating, much like a vehicle. This design enables UTVs to accommodate several passengersusually between two and sixmaking them extra versatile for team tasks.

When it concerns power, UTVs normally have the upper hand. They are furnished with bigger engines than ATVs, supplying even more horsepower and torque, which is valuable when carrying hefty lots or climbing steep inclines. UTVs are developed to deal with laborious and long-distance trips effortlessly. ATVs, though smaller sized and much less effective, deal outstanding performance in their very own right.


This dexterity makes ATVs preferred for tasks that need speed and precision, such as racing or navigating slim trails. Safety is a crucial consideration when selecting between a UTV and an ATV. UTVs typically include built-in security features such as seat belts, roll cages, and sometimes also doors. These attributes give greater security for the passengers in instance of a rollover or collision, making UTVs a more secure option for those who focus on safety and security.

ATVs are made to be extra lightweight and active, which can make them much more susceptible to tipping over if not handled appropriately. Your planned usage is the greatest consider deciding in between a UTV and an ATV




If you're on a budget however still intend to enjoy off-roading, an ATV could be the method to go. UTVs, with their larger size, much more powerful engines, and extra features, come with a higher rate tag. Nonetheless, if you require the added abilities that a UTV offers, the investment may be well worth it, specifically for jobs that require transporting, pulling, or carrying multiple travelers.

ATVs, being smaller sized and lighter, are easier to store in a garage or shed and can be carried on a tiny trailer. UTVs, nonetheless, call for even more area for storage and a bigger trailer for transport, which can be an extra factor to consider if you have limited area or devices.
